DG53 AVJ is a 2003 Hyundai Getz in Black with a 1,086cc petrol engine. This vehicle has been through 18 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 66.7%.
Across all 2003 Hyundai Getz models, the average MOT pass rate is 71.6% with a typical mileage of 54,116 miles. This particular vehicle has a lower pass rate than the average for its year, which may indicate maintenance issues worth investigating.
The most common reason a Hyundai Getz fails its MOT is tyre tread depth below requirements of 1.6mm, accounting for 39,049 recorded failures. If you're considering buying DG53 AVJ,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The Hyundai Getz typically stays on UK roads for around 24 years. At 23 years old, this Hyundai Getz is approaching the upper end of the typical lifespan for this model.
